The Binding of Isaac: The Unholy Edition Heading to Retail in the UK/EU

And another indie game heads to retail! This is good news for everybody who lives in Europe, bad news for those of us stateside because, as with Gemini Rue and Terraia before it, the Binding of Isaac is heading to retail courtesy of Merge Games, a UK-based company. In any case, it’s still quite cool to see more indie games going, although I’m not sure if the Binding of Isaac is necessarily “right” for retail. Seems like it might scare a few people away.

In any case, The Binding of Isaac: The Unholy Edition is launching on March 16th for an unknown price but probably £20 given that both gemini Rue and Terraria were listed for around that same price. Quite steep compared to the game’s $4.99 price on Steam.

In any case, here are the extra goodies you can expect:

  • DRM free version of the Binding of Isaac
  • Free Steam gift key
  • Soundtrack to the game
  • Poster
  • 40 page “Devzine”

Not quite sure what the last one is, but it seems like it could be worth it for those of you who are particularly interested in looking at more of Edmund McMillen’s art style.
